Output efe115173938b68747d9987a5e272d0089b0556798c18137a5dfe40331fa3358:5

value
22484547
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e7000a5fb9fb71eaabab29ef288e1f52c378b517 OP_EQUAL
address
MUxaNZMRzJMhiC1HDUgtVmWYLu913GrMUe
transaction
efe115173938b68747d9987a5e272d0089b0556798c18137a5dfe40331fa3358
spent
true